The high chair Food Catcher attaches with hook and loop strips to any four legged high chair. It hangs out the sides and out the front so the food doesn’t drop and SPLAT onto the floor. Additionally, it catches all food that is dropped into the lap and left to be discovered later (think squished banana). Long enough at the front so it’s little bother to your Little One and not restricting their leg movements (read wild kicking) and the hook and loop attachments on the tray are strategically located that even when your Little One can reach them they are challenging to detach. It’s easy to clean up after meals. Just take your Little One out and wipe all the food off the seat and tray into the catcher. Scoop the food out of the catcher while it is still attached, and leave it attached until it's time to throw in the wash or wipe down. It is really that easy.
The Food Catcher is completely waterproof for the ‘wear the drink’ days. It is made from cotton PUL (cloth nappy and nappy bag material) and durable. Your Food Catcher will last through many years of discarded lovingly prepared meatballs and broccoli for many children.
The Food Catcher works for the parents' who are either, the 'washers' or the 'wipers'. Some parents' find it easier to just throw things in the washing machine (this is me, total 'washer' mum) and some parents' find it easier to grab a cloth or sponge and give it a wipe down - all finished.
